Assistant Restaurant Manager Salary in Antioch, CA
Assistant Restaurant Managers in Antioch, CA, in 2025, earn approximately $26.97 per hour, which amounts to about $1,078.80 per week, $4,674.80 per month, and $56,097.60 per year.
The demand for Assistant Restaurant Managers in Antioch is growing moderately at about 2% per year, indicating a stable and steadily expanding job market in this hospitality sector.
How Much Does an Assistant Restaurant Manager Make in Antioch, CA?
The salary of an Assistant Restaurant Manager in Antioch varies depending on experience and employer; here’s a breakdown of typical earnings by experience level.
| Experience level | Hourly pay | Weekly pay | Monthly pay | Yearly pay |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Entry-level (~25th percentile) | $20.24 | $809.60 | $3,502.93 | $42,035.20 |
| Mid-level (average) | $26.97 | $1,078.80 | $4,674.80 | $56,097.60 |
| Top earners (90th percentile) | $31.68 | $1,267.20 | $5,477.33 | $65,846.40 |
Do Assistant Restaurant Managers in Antioch Earn Tips?
Typically, Assistant Restaurant Managers do not earn tips as part of their regular income since their responsibilities focus on supervision and operations rather than direct customer service. Their overall compensation usually comes from their salary.
Assistant Restaurant Manager Salary in Antioch vs. National Average
Nationally, Assistant Restaurant Managers earn approximately $22 per hour, amounting to about $45,760 annually.
Compared to the national average, Assistant Restaurant Managers in Antioch earn considerably more, with an average hourly wage of $26.97 and a yearly salary of $56,097.60. This difference can be attributed to regional cost of living and local market demand.

What Influences an Assistant Restaurant Manager’s Salary in Antioch?
Several important factors affect the salary of an Assistant Restaurant Manager in Antioch:
- Experience and Skills: More experienced managers with strong leadership and operational skills tend to earn higher wages.
- Type of Establishment: High-end restaurants, hotel chains, and busy fast casual restaurants often pay more than smaller or less busy establishments.
- Educational Background: Formal training in hospitality management or culinary arts can enhance salary prospects.
- Work Hours and Responsibilities: Those who take on additional shifts, management duties, or oversee multiple units may see better compensation.
- Local Market Conditions: Salaries are also affected by the local economy, competition, and cost of living in Antioch.
How To Become an Assistant Restaurant Manager in Antioch
Becoming an Assistant Restaurant Manager in Antioch can be approached through a few practical steps:
- Gain Relevant Education: Programs such as the Los Medanos College Culinary Arts Program or Diablo Valley College Hospitality Management Program provide valuable knowledge in restaurant operations and management.
- Obtain Certifications: Certifications like the ServSafe Manager Certification verify your knowledge in food safety and sanitation, which are often required for managerial roles. Additionally, the California Food Handler Card is mandatory for many food service workers in California.
- Build Experience: Working in entry-level restaurant positions such as server or line cook and gradually taking on management responsibilities helps build essential skills.
- Develop Leadership Skills: Strong communication, organization, and problem-solving abilities are important for success in this role.

Establishments That Assistant Restaurant Managers in Antioch Work At
Assistant Restaurant Managers in Antioch commonly find work in a variety of establishments:
- Casual Dining Restaurants: These venues offer a balanced pace and steady business, often providing stable salaries.
- Fast Casual Restaurants: These demand quick service and operational efficiency, influencing salary by volume and management complexity.
- Fine Dining Establishments: High-end restaurants usually offer higher pay due to the elevated service standards and responsibilities.
- Hotel Restaurants and Resorts: These venues may provide higher salaries and additional benefits due to the size and scope of operations.
The type of establishment significantly influences the overall pay, work environment, and advancement opportunities.
